# # ChangeLog for / # # Generated by Trac 1.2.1 # Apr 30, 2024, 4:25:20 AM Wed, 20 Sep 2017 16:03:55 GMT Rob Schluntz [47b5b63] * src/libcfa/concurrency/coroutine.c (modified) * src/libcfa/concurrency/invoke.c (modified) * src/libcfa/concurrency/invoke.h (modified) * src/libcfa/concurrency/kernel.c (modified) Merge branch 'master' of plg.uwaterloo.ca:/u/cforall/software/cfa /cfa-cc Wed, 20 Sep 2017 15:47:26 GMT Rob Schluntz [d22e90f] * src/CodeGen/CodeGenerator.cc (modified) * src/CodeGen/CodeGenerator.h (modified) * src/CodeGen/Generate.cc (modified) Cleanup CodeGen and make linemarkers a bit more accurate Tue, 19 Sep 2017 19:11:44 GMT Thierry Delisle [39fea2f] * src/libcfa/concurrency/coroutine.c (modified) * src/libcfa/concurrency/invoke.c (modified) * src/libcfa/concurrency/invoke.h (modified) * src/libcfa/concurrency/kernel.c (modified) Implemented proper support for full-coroutines. Stack unwinding still ... Tue, 19 Sep 2017 17:22:55 GMT Rob Schluntz [a9a4771] * doc/proposals/concurrency/Makefile (modified) * doc/proposals/concurrency/annex/local.bib (modified) * doc/proposals/concurrency/figures/int_monitor.fig (added) * doc/proposals/concurrency/figures/int_monitor.fig.bak (added) * doc/proposals/concurrency/style/cfa-format.tex (modified) * doc/proposals/concurrency/text/basics.tex (modified) * doc/proposals/concurrency/text/cforall.tex (modified) * doc/proposals/concurrency/text/concurrency.tex (modified) * doc/proposals/concurrency/version (modified) * src/libcfa/concurrency/coroutine.c (modified) * src/libcfa/concurrency/preemption.c (modified) * src/libcfa/iostream.c (modified) * src/tests/.expect/fmtLines.txt (added) * src/tests/.in/fmtLines.txt (added) * src/tests/fmtLines.c (added) Merge branch 'master' of plg.uwaterloo.ca:/u/cforall/software/cfa /cfa-cc Tue, 19 Sep 2017 17:22:51 GMT Rob Schluntz [d48e529] * src/CodeGen/CodeGenerator.cc (modified) * src/Common/CodeLocation.h (modified) * src/Common/SemanticError.h (modified) * src/ControlStruct/ExceptTranslate.cc (modified) * src/Parser/ParseNode.h (modified) * src/Parser/lex.ll (modified) * src/Parser/parser.yy (modified) Begin to introduce support for yylloc in the parser and extend ... Tue, 19 Sep 2017 17:18:57 GMT Rob Schluntz [4e8949f] * src/CodeGen/CodeGenerator.cc (modified) * src/CodeGen/CodeGenerator.h (modified) * src/CodeTools/TrackLoc.cc (modified) * src/SymTab/Autogen.cc (modified) Handle ConstructorExpr in CodeGenerator Mon, 18 Sep 2017 20:56:22 GMT Rob Schluntz [80ac42d] * src/CodeTools/TrackLoc.cc (modified) * src/Common/CodeLocation.h (modified) * src/Common/SemanticError.cc (modified) Begin to clean up CodeLocations Mon, 18 Sep 2017 19:05:47 GMT Rob Schluntz [698ec72] * src/InitTweak/FixInit.cc (modified) * src/tests/.expect/dtor-early-exit-ERR1.txt (modified) * src/tests/.expect/dtor-early-exit-ERR2.txt (modified) Convert InsertDtors to PassVisitor Mon, 18 Sep 2017 17:25:03 GMT Rob Schluntz [9857e8d] * src/CodeGen/CodeGenerator.cc (modified) * src/CodeGen/CodeGenerator.h (modified) * src/CodeGen/GenType.cc (modified) * src/CodeGen/Generate.cc (modified) * src/SynTree/BaseSyntaxNode.h (modified) Convert CodeGenerator to PassVisitor Mon, 18 Sep 2017 17:24:06 GMT Rob Schluntz [acdfb45] * src/CodeGen/Generate.cc (modified) Remove ImplicitCtorDtorStmt before codegen Mon, 18 Sep 2017 17:22:47 GMT Rob Schluntz [b11d8e2] * src/Common/PassVisitor.h (modified) * src/Common/PassVisitor.impl.h (modified) Add PassVisitor support for Designation